Job Description Join our OSHC team at Helping Hands Narangba Valley and help create exciting, engaging, and unforgettable experiences for primary school children. Guaranteed minimum hours: 10 per week Morning Shift: 6:00am – 9:00am Monday
- Friday (Rise then Shine Program) Afternoon Shift: 2:00pm – 6:00pm Monday
- Friday (Stay and Play Program) Be the reason kids love their day! In our OSHC programs, kids are busy building rockets, scoring goals, creating masterpieces, and making new friends. Qualifications While we’re happy to provide training and guidance in the role and sector, here are a few qualities we’re looking for:
- A genuine love for working with children.
- Strong communication skills, both verbal and written.
- A team player with aspirations to take on leadership opportunities.
- Hold or be willing to obtain a national police check (which we will cover!) and a state working-with-children check.
- Must have valid Australian work rights.
- A relevant qualification in children’s services, or be in the process of completing one (per ACECQA guidelines). Next steps? We do things a bit differently here at JAG.
